Transaction d01329e52b62f0768000eafc4da54540e0264587d4db0447d0851183a668dbf3
1 Input
1 Output
-
d01329e52b62f0768000eafc4da54540e0264587d4db0447d0851183a668dbf3:0
- value
- 661445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d88be44ec7ea9454b00b91777acb9778c0fda7e OP_EQUAL
- address
- 3JyBStNXpZcA1Rd8LxHz1dkUo3oiiCQ5o1